After more than two years of development, the Maxxis Assegai is finally available. Greg Minnaar's signature tire combines his 30 years of racing experience with Maxxis's expertise from over 50 years of tire production. The Assegai is a blend of the Minion DHF, Minion DHR II, and the HighRoller, designed using proven Maxxis profiles. Two different rubber compounds are processed into a tread strip, with the arrangement of the compounds planned according to the desired tire characteristics. Tubeless tires offer many advantages: you can ride with lower air pressure, resulting in better traction and reduced rolling resistance. Additionally, the risk of punctures decreases since there is no inner tube. Maxxis TR tires are better prepared for mounting with sealant than other "Tubeless Ready" tires. The bead of the TR tires is completely covered with a rubber layer, making tubeless installation on all standard-sized rims successful on the first inflation with minimal liquid.

The Wide Trail construction optimizes the tread layout and tire shape for modern wider rims. Traditional tires are designed for narrow rims and take on a too-angular shape on wider rims, which affects performance. All Maxxis WT tires are optimized for an inner rim width of 35 mm but perform excellently on all rims with an internal measurement between 30 and 39 mm.
